25. Простое устройство c мс CAT28C16A

25. Простое устройство c мс CAT28C16A

Сообщение VVZ » 23 июл 2014, 01:47

25. Простое устройство с мс CAT28C16A.

Краткий порядок темы :

1. Описание устройства.
2. Варианты сборки на макетке.
3. Описание электрической схемы.
4. Запись данных по диаграммам и таблицам из описания микросхемы.

=====================

1. Описание устройства :

Микросхема CAT28C16A (28C16,AT28C16 и так далее) является 8-ми разрядной памятью EEPROM c напряжением питания 5 вольт. Объём памяти 16 кБит. Число циклов перепрограммирования 10000-100000 (зависит от производителя). Основное назначение микросхем памяти – это хранение информации. На базе этой микросхемы можно создавать разные устройства, в том числе без использования микроконтроллеров (“бегущие огни”, информационные табло). Например, при создании разных светодинамических устройств их светодинамические “рисунки” просто извлекаются из памяти микросхем, а не являются проработкой иногда не простых схемных решений на логических микросхемах. Данное устройство может быть полезно для просмотра данных записанных в микросхему памяти (мс D3), а также для перезаписи из одной микросхемы в другую (из мс D3 в D4).

Изображение

D1 – К155ЛА3; D2 – КР1561ИЕ20; D3,D4 – CAT28C16A; R1, R4, R6 -10 кОм, R3 – 470 Ом; R2, R5 – 1 кОм; C1 – 4,7 мкФ или 470,0 мкФ (для медленного просмотра данных).

2. Варианты сборки на макетке :

Изображение

Вариант сборки с панельками для микросхем :

Изображение
VVZ
 
Сообщений: 589
Зарегистрирован: 28 апр 2011, 09:44

Re: 25. Простое устройство c мс CAT28C16A

Сообщение VVZ » 23 июл 2014, 01:49

3. Описание электрической схемы :

Схема состоит из тактового генератора на двух элементах мс К155ЛА3 (D1), адресного счётчика на мс КР1561ИЕ20 (D2 - двоичный, двенадцатиразрядный счётчик), шкального индикатора VD4 для контроля состояния данных микросхем памяти EEPROM CAT28C16A (D3, D4). Микросхема D3 сразу включена на чтение данных (WE=1; OE=0; CE=0), а мс D4 – на запись (OE=1; CE=0; WE - отрицательный импульс). Сигнал записи WE (отрицательный импульс) формируется из младшего разряда Q1 счётчика и двух элементов мс D1 (см. временную диаграмму). Светодиод VD3 показывает отрицательные импульсы записи. По состоянию светодиода VD2 можно установить окончание процесса записи.

Изображение

Перезапись данных из мс D3 в мс D4 происходит при нажатии и удержании кнопки KW, на индикаторе VD4 будут отображаться записываемые данные. Если перезаписывать микросхемы не требуется, то устанавливать мс D4 не надо. Тогда при нажатии и удержании кнопки KW можно просмотреть состояния данных мс D3 в порядке возрастания адреса на её входах A0-A10, при этом, величину конденсатора C1 следует увеличить до 470,0 мкФ.

Изображение

В следующей таблице обратите внимание на первые две строчки - режимы чтения байта, режим записи байта и состояния входов CE, WE, OE.

Изображение

CE – Chip Enable; WE – Write Enable; OE – Output Enable;

L – low – низкий уровень сигнала, H – higt – высокий уровень сигнала.
Вложения
CAT28C16A.zip
Описание мс CAT28C16A
(111.44 KiB) Скачиваний: 643
VVZ
 
Сообщений: 589
Зарегистрирован: 28 апр 2011, 09:44

Re: 25. Простое устройство c мс CAT28C16A

Сообщение VVZ » 23 июл 2014, 16:18

4. Запись данных по диаграммам и таблицам из описания микросхемы.

На временной диаграмме и таблице, взятых из описания микросхемы памяти, обратите внимание на время периода следования импульсов записи - twc и время длительности импульса записи twp (в схеме используются мс CAT28C16A-20).

twc – период следования импульсов записи. В таблице указана максимальная величина периода - 10 мс. Это время, которое гарантирует запись данных в микросхему данного производителя, при этом, оно может быть и меньше.

twp – длительность сигнала записи, в таблице указано его минимальное значение 150 нс.

Изображение

Перед началом записи надо установить адрес на входах A0-A10 микросхемы памяти, по отрицательному перепаду сигнала на входе WE происходит фиксация адреса в микросхеме памяти, а по положительному фронту начинается запись данных.

Изображение

Учитывая величины RC тактового генератора, его период T = 2RC2x470x0.0000047 – около 5 мс. Значит, период Тa смены адреса будет около 10 мс.

Изображение
VVZ
 
Сообщений: 589
Зарегистрирован: 28 апр 2011, 09:44


Вернуться в Первые шаги - Дополнительный материал

Кто сейчас на форуме

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 9

cron